DTE Energy reports solid 2012 results

Company provides 2013 operating earnings guidance of $3.85 to $4.15 per share

DETROIT, Feb. 20, 2013 /PRNewswire/ -- DTE Energy (NYSE:DTE) today reported 2012 earnings of $610 million, or $3.55 per diluted share, compared with $711 million, or $4.18 per diluted share in 2011. Reported earnings in 2012 include a non-operating after-tax loss on the sale of western Barnett and Marble Falls shale assets of $56 million, or $0.33 per diluted share. Reported earnings in 2011 included an $87 million, or $0.50 per diluted share, non-cash adjustment to reduce income tax expense related to the enactment of the Michigan Corporate Income Tax in May 2011.

2012 operating earnings were $676 million, or $3.94 per diluted share, compared with 2011 operating earnings of $636 million, or $3.75 per diluted share. Earnings increased in 2012 primarily due to warm weather with no revenue decoupler at the electric utility, ongoing growth at Power & Industrial Projects and continued cost reductions in Corporate & Other. These increases were partially offset by market opportunities at Energy Trading in 2011, but not repeated in 2012. Operating earnings for 2012 and 2011 exclude non-recurring items and discontinued operations. Reconciliations of reported earnings to operating earnings are at the end of this news release.

"I'm pleased with our financial accomplishments in 2012," said Gerard M. Anderson, DTE Energy chairman, president and CEO. "The continuous improvement program we implemented a few years ago is now considered just part of normal, on-going daily responsibilities by our employees. This enabled us to not only execute on the financial priorities we set at the beginning of the year, but also enhanced our customers' experience with DTE Energy."

Anderson noted that improving the reliability of electric service is a critical component of customer satisfaction.

"In 2012, we started a multi-year program focused on improving electric reliability and we are confident this will provide a positive impact on our customers' experience," Anderson said. "In 2013 we are committing an additional $50 million in capital to improve system reliability in key areas that have had high outage frequency in recent years, effectively doubling the level of investment in these areas.

"Becoming the best operated energy company in North America remains our aspiration," Anderson added. "We will continue to work hard for our customers and shareholders to reach new levels of financial, operational and reliability excellence during the upcoming year."

Outlook for 2013

DTE Energy confirmed its previously communicated 2013 operating earnings guidance of $3.85 - $4.15 per diluted share.

"Focusing on solid earnings and cash flow combined with a strong balance sheet allowed us to increase our dividend during this past year," said David E. Meador, DTE Energy executive vice president and chief financial officer. "We will continue to execute on our financial growth plans which target long-term average annual operating earnings per share growth of 5 percent to 6 percent while providing an attractive dividend to shareholders. As always, these plans keep our customers at the center of everything we do, ensuring that our underlying priority is to provide them with clean, safe, reliable energy at an affordable price.

"In addition to focusing on improving our company's operational and financial goals in 2013, we also remain committed to making a difference in helping to power local economies," Meador continued. "In 2011, DTE Energy pledged its support to the state's Pure Michigan Business initiative, a five-year program designed to increase the services Michigan suppliers provide to companies across the state. In 2012, we spent $826 million with Michigan-based suppliers, compared with $598 million spent in 2011 and $475 million in 2010. I am proud to say that as a result of our commitment to be a force for growth and prosperity in our state, nearly 7,000 full-time jobs were created in 2012 from our increase in Michigan spend."

DTE Energy is a Detroit-based diversified energy company involved in the development and management of energy-related businesses and services nationwide. Its operating units include an electric utility serving 2.1 million customers in Southeastern Michigan and a natural gas utility serving 1.2 million customers in Michigan.  The DTE Energy portfolio also includes non-utility energy businesses focused on power and industrial projects and energy trading.  Information about DTE Energy is available at dteenergy.com, twitter.com/dte_energy and facebook.com/dteenergy.

Use of Operating Earnings Information - DTE Energy management believes that operating earnings provide a more meaningful representation of the company's earnings from ongoing operations and uses operating earnings as the primary performance measurement for external communications with analysts and investors. Internally, DTE Energy uses operating earnings to measure performance against budget and to report to the Board of Directors.
